My name is Martha Rincon, and I am a visual artist and photographer based in Dallas, dedicated to capturing the first-generation Mexican American experience. As someone who shares this background, my work focuses on celebrating and elevating the voices of BIPOC communities, with a strong emphasis on Latinx identity. With over eight years of experience, my photography is grounded in personal heritage and shaped by the cultural narratives that defined my upbringing. Through a thoughtful and intentional lens, I strive to capture the depth, resilience, and everyday beauty of my community.
